Condition: Good binding. The Virginia Evangelical and Literary Magazine was issued for about 10 years, beginning in January 1818 and concluding with a final issue in December 1828. John Holt Rice edited it, with the assistance of Moses Hoge, John D. Blair, and George Baxter. Many, if not most, articles were submitted anonymously or under pseudonyms -- Timothius, Acadmemicus, and the like. ~~The 10 issues are Volume II, No. 1, January 1819; No 2, February 1819 [Note this issue has corner loss to a number of leaves affecting a few letters of type--the seems almost certainly the result of a mouse looking for a meal]; No. 4, April 1819 [Note one leaf has a 3" closed tear]; No. 5, May 1819, contains images of the Idols of Pomare; No. 6, June 1819; No. 7, July 1816 contains "Thoughts on Slavery": "All immediate emancipation is out of the question, and perhaps domestic emancipation will always be impracticable", though the magazine appears to favor the rightness of teaching slaves to read and write [Note some loss to top corner of a number lof leaves not affecting text]; No. 8, August 1819 contains "Origins of Presbyterianism~ in Virginia", also Ecclesiastical Statistics reported to the church's Assembly; No. 9, September 1819; No. 10, October 1819 in which the Memoirs of Samuel Davies, which have been features in a number of the previous issues, is continued: The popularity of Davies in Virginia is almost unbounded"; No. 11, November 1819; Volume III, No. 1, 1820, contains a lengthy review of the Memoirs of Henry Obookiah, a native of Owhyhee, and introduced Horae Biblicae, in which the magazine begins addressing various scriptural issues.~~Bound in sheep with the boards separating but still attached. Lacking the morocco title label; the number label (Volume II) is laid in. With the attractive contemporary name label for Cyrus Johnston on the pastedown. An early Richmond magazine imprint, and rather uncommon. ~~. Good binding.
